Cryptorchidism is associated with a higher risk of malignancy, infertility, and torsion. Torsion of an intra-abdominal testis is a rare cause of acute abdominal pain in the post-pubertal male but must be considered in men presenting with abdominal pain and a history of cryptorchidism. We present an unusual case of a patient with acute abdominal pain found to have torsion of a left intra-abdominal testis and his management.
